Web6 aug. 2024 · To get the pentatonic scale, we simply remove this “tension” from the major scale to keep only the most stables notes. The troublemakers are F and B, corresponding to the scale degrees 4 and 7 so, by omitting them, we get: C – D – E – G – A – (C). This is the C major pentatonic scale, also spelled in intervals as: 1 – 2 – 3 – 5 – 6 – (1). Web13 nov. 2012 · When you're playing a run with a minor pentatonic scale, throw a 2 and 6 in to the mix. At first you'll pick the wrong ones some or most of the time. But that will pass. Suddenly you've got Natural Minor, Dorian Minor, and Locrian under your belt. Even if you don't associate the names with the scales, your ear will start to learn which to use when.
